The next Handcuff Annual (yes there will be one) will feature a major survey of nippers. I am trying to track down as many examples of patented American nippers as I can. I already have pictures from Michael, Stan and Yossie of various rare nippers in their collections and I am looking for more.

Here are three particular nippers of interest.

[linked image]
This nipper was patented by W L Lightbrown (#365614) in 1887. The picture is taken from one of Joe Tanner's old listings. (thanks Joe.)

[linked image]
This nipper was patented by DeWitt C Alden (#372836) in 1884. The picture is also taken from same Joe Tanner listings.

[linked image]
This nipper was patented by A. Mercer (#832143) in 1906. An advertisement for this nipper under the name Hercules is shown in Alex Nichols's book.

If anyone has anyone of these nippers (perhaps you bought the one Joe Tanner had for sale) I would very much appreciate receiving a nice set of photographs for the annual.

If you have any other nipper that you consider rare and suitable for the annual then send that along as well. I have quite a few now, but who knows what I have missed?

Many of the US patented nippers were likely never manufactured. It would be great to have a comprehensive list of those that were. You never know when they will turn up. On eBay I just found a chain nipper patented by Leon Brown (#536067) in 1895.
